firebush03 said:
Veknoid_Outcast said:

And a few others that fall just short of GOTY consideration: Lil’ Guardsman, Contra: Operation Galuga, and Super Monkey Ball: Banana Rumble.

(is the new Super Monkey Ball actually that good? I was huge fan of the original two on GCN, and just purchased BR the other day bc all the acclaim it’s received.)

I think it's quite good! I'd only rank Super Monkey Ball and Super Monkey Ball 2 above it. The story is lackluster (what else is new?) and the multiplayer offering, while fun, doesn't quite live up to the mini-games from the GCN days, but overall it feels like a return to form for the series.
